The Golden Isles
The Golden Isles are so named due to the fact that they are abundant in all-natural charm, historic heritage and seaside appeal. The islands of St Simons, Sea Island, Jekyll Island and Little St Simons, as well as Brunswick on the mainland, transport visitors to a time of easier, much more serene living.

A distinct society has actually progressed right here, founded on tradition and rooted in Southern hospitality. A welcoming strategy to visitors, an extreme satisfaction in history and the excellent charm of sandy beaches, pine forests and twisting rivers improve this unique location.

The very best time to go to the Golden Isles is in the spring and summer season when temperature levels are moderate, and outside activities are a delight. Beachcombing, dolphin scenic tours, playing golf and boating are ideal activities for the warmer months in this ideal setup. You will also appreciate a wide array of events and festivals throughout the Golden Isles in this period. The emphasize is the yearly Shrimp Celebration, held on Jekyll Island in September and featuring chef demonstrations, shrimp watercraft scenic tours and a tasty fish fry.

Savannah
Hailed as one of the most historical and friendly cities in the world, Savannah is the best destination for those looking to experience seaside Southern appeal. From ornate Antebellum mansions to picturesque squares and Spanish moss, the city is the perfect background for your private yacht charter Georgia vacation.

Its elegance and cultured character have actually influenced generations of writers, from the likes of William Faulkner to Caitlin R. Kiernan, that has established much of her books in the city. In the city's midtown district, gorgeous block structures and cobblestone roads are lined with shops, restaurants, and bars. The borders of the city, nevertheless, are less enchanting as industrial storehouses and docking activity control the area.
